We have a study where the recruiters are assigning unique ID's (outside the Qualtrics system) to possible respondents. The respondents receive an anonymous link, enter the unique ID in the first question and confirm the unique ID in the second question. The issue is we are getting duplicate unique ID's in the completed data.
Is there a way to track the unique ID's that have already been entered for completed surveys, so someone else can't enter that same ID and complete the survey?

You should consider this approach:

  1. The recruiters complete a short survey where they enter the unique id and any other contact information. That survey has a contact trigger or workflow that adds the contact to a Qualtrics contact list where the unique id is the External Data Reference.

  2. Add an Authenticator to the beginning of your survey so the respondent enters their unique id (External Data Reference) to start the survey.
